The key is the right hand. The right hand rolls I use are pretty close to the way 5-string banjoist pick it. My left hand is different, but that's easier to see from the video.
5-string banjo tablature is easy to find by googling "foggy mountain banjo tablature". Also,Earl Scruggs has a good book called "Earl Scruggs and the 5-String Banjo" out with explanations and tablature.

I use standard gcea uke tuning, but if you tune the first string down one note to "g", you can play from 5-string banjo tablature, albeit in the wrong key and missing the low 4th banjo string
